19102 US Hwy 14 Remodeled 3BR/3.5BA country home on 77.8± acres in the renowned Boaz area of Richland County. This residence features modern updates throughout, private bedroom suites on the main level, lower level with bedroom, office, bath, and 1-car under garage. Large backyard includes a spring-fed pond and unique grain bin gazebo. Reinforced red barn offers excellent storage for equipment. The land showcases a massive ridge system with established food plots, timber stand improvement, groomed trail network, and multiple stand locations positioned along saddles, benches, and bedding areas. Lightly hunted with strong age structure and exceptional big buck history. Not enrolled in government programs. Annual taxes are approximately $5, 567. Rare Southwest Wisconsin hunting estate with proven habitat and breathtaking bluff views.
